Questions Concerning the Bible Answered By Peter
1. Is It ALL We Need?   2 Peter 1:2-4
1. What do we have?
2. Knowledge of God and of Jesus our Lord. Vs. 2
3. All that pertains to life and godliness 3
4. Exceedingly great and precious promises 4
5. The means of partaking of God’s nature 4
6. Had all OT writings.
7. Had most of the New Testament writings.
8. Had all the truths finally preserved in the Bible.

2.  How Dependable?  2 Peter 1:20, 21
1. Not a product of the will of man.
2. Men’s words are not always reliable or dependable.
3. Holy men are more dependable.
4. Holy men moved by the Holy Spirit are most dependable.

3.  How Deciphered or Interpreted?  2 Peter 1:20, 21
1. Private interpretations may be wrong.
2. Scripture did not originate by whims or prejudices.
3. Therefore, cannot be correctly interpreted by whims and prejudices.
4. All viewpoints were not equal to the word of God when first given, and all viewpoints are not equally valid today.
5. Peter encourages carefulness, comparing scriptures. 2 Peter 3:15, 16, 18

4. Couldn’t It Be Corrupted Through Time? 1 Peter1:22-25
1. It is incorruptible seed.
2. It lives and abides
3. It lives and abides forever.
4. It endures forever.
5. Men may pervert it and alter a particular copy, but it will be preserved elsewhere.  That is why comparative studies are always checking and rechecking the manuscripts, versions, and copies against each other.
6. The word has come through the gospel. 25
7. The gospel has already been preached. The word of God had been confirmed. Therefore, early Christians could check what they knew against any new doctrines.

5. Isn’t The Bible A Dead Letter, No Longer Relevant To Our Time?  1 Peter 1:23
1. What makes it a dead letter?  Who makes it so?
2. People may be spiritually dead to it, but it is never itself dead, whether written or spoken.

6. How Should I Respond To It?
1. Purify your soul in OBEYING the truth. 1 Peter 1:22
2. Be Baptized to be saved. 1 Peter 3:21
3. Desire it. 2:1-3
4. Grow in it. 2 Peter 3:18
5. Use it to defend your soul against false teachers. 2 Peter 2:1f; 3:1-4
